Paperback. Condizione: new. Paperback. This workbook is designed to accompany Leadership for Safe Schools: A Community-Based Approach. Designed by Dr. Calabrese and his doctoral students, this companion piece gets the administrator and workshop facilitator involved in developing a campus-level plan for school safety. Each section of the workbook is presented as a meeting with a time frame and a group activity. A journal afterwards allows the administrator and facilitator to think critically about the utility of the preceding section. Using the activities and the meetings together, teams will effectively learn how to implement safe schools. What are the best ways to set up and evaluate good alternative schools?
